Title: Usama Simple 2FA Authenticator
Author: usamashahadat
Published: <strong>2025 年 12 月 9 日</strong>
Last modified: 2025 年 12 月 9 日

---

搜尋外掛

![](https://ps.w.org/usama-simple-2fa-authenticator/assets/banner-772x250.png?rev
=3415711)

![](https://ps.w.org/usama-simple-2fa-authenticator/assets/icon.svg?rev=3415711)

# Usama Simple 2FA Authenticator

 由 [usamashahadat](https://profiles.wordpress.org/usamashahadat/) 開發

[下載](https://downloads.wordpress.org/plugin/usama-simple-2fa-authenticator.1.0.0.zip)

 * [詳細資料](https://tw.wordpress.org/plugins/usama-simple-2fa-authenticator/#description)
 * [使用者評論](https://tw.wordpress.org/plugins/usama-simple-2fa-authenticator/#reviews)
 *  [安裝方式](https://tw.wordpress.org/plugins/usama-simple-2fa-authenticator/#installation)
 * [開發資訊](https://tw.wordpress.org/plugins/usama-simple-2fa-authenticator/#developers)

 [技術支援](https://wordpress.org/support/plugin/usama-simple-2fa-authenticator/)

## 外掛說明

This plugin enhances the security of your WordPress website by adding a simple but
effective two-factor authentication (2FA) screen after a successful password login.

Instead of adding fields to the main login page (which can cause conflicts), this
plugin waits until a user has correctly entered their username and password. Then,
it intercepts the login and presents them with a clean, separate screen to enter
their 6-digit code from an authenticator app (like Google Authenticator, Authy, 
etc.).

This method is more secure, more compatible, and provides a smoother user experience.

Features:

Secure Post-Login Verification: 2FA check happens on a separate screen, after the
password is correct.

Easy Setup: A simple “Usama 2FA” menu page for each user to scan a QR code and activate
2FA.

Backup Codes: On activation, 10 one-time-use backup codes are generated in case 
you lose your phone.

Regenerate Codes: You can generate new backup codes at any time from the settings
page.

Lightweight & Simple: No bloat. Just the essential 2FA features.

Per-User: 2FA is enabled on a per-user basis. Administrators cannot control 2FA 
for other users.

### External services

This plugin connects to a third-party API to generate the QR codes used during setup.

Service: goqr.me API (https://www.google.com/search?q=api.qrserver.com)

Usage: Used only once during setup to generate a QR code image that users scan with
their authenticator app.

Data Sent: The API receives the user’s email address and the generated secret key(
inside the OTPAuth URL) to create the image. This data is not stored by the service.

Provider: Foundata GmbH

Terms of Use: Terms of Use

Privacy Policy: Privacy Policy

## 螢幕擷圖

 * [[
 * The simple “2FA Security” settings page in the admin dashboard.
 * [[
 * The QR code and activation step.
 * [[
 * The post-activation screen, showing the one-time backup codes.
 * [[
 * The separate 2FA verification screen that appears after a successful password
   login.

## 安裝方式

From your WordPress Dashboard (Recommended):

Navigate to Plugins > Add New.

In the search bar, type “Usama Simple 2FA Authenticator”.

Click “Install Now” on the plugin.

Click “Activate”.

Once activated, a new “2FA Security” menu will appear in your admin sidebar. Click
on it to set up your 2FA.

Manual Installation (from .zip):

Download the plugin .zip file.

Navigate to Plugins > Add New in your WordPress dashboard.

Click the “Upload Plugin” button at the top of the page.

Select the .zip file you downloaded and click “Install Now”.

Click “Activate”.

Go to the “2FA Security” menu in your sidebar to set up.

## 常見問題集

What authenticator apps does this work with?

This plugin uses the standard TOTP (Time-based One-Time Password) algorithm. It 
works perfectly with:

Google Authenticator

Authy

Microsoft Authenticator

1Password

LastPass Authenticator

…and any other standard TOTP app.

What happens if I lose my phone?

When you first activate 2FA, the plugin provides you with 10 one-time-use backup
codes. You must save these in a secure place (like a password manager or a printed
document). If you lose your phone, you can use one of these backup codes in place
of the 6-digit authenticator code to log in.

How do I get new backup codes?

Go to the “2FA Security” page in your admin dashboard. You will see an option to“
Generate New Backup Codes”. This will invalidate all of your old codes and create
a new set for you.

Is this plugin secure?

Yes. Your secret key is stored securely in your user’s metadata, and the login check
uses a separate, temporary key (a “transient”) to manage the post-login verification
step. All codes are checked using standard, secure cryptographic methods.

## 使用者評論

這個外掛目前沒有任何使用者評論。

## 參與者及開發者

以下人員參與了開源軟體〈Usama Simple 2FA Authenticator〉的開發相關工作。

參與者

 *   [ usamashahadat ](https://profiles.wordpress.org/usamashahadat/)

[將〈Usama Simple 2FA Authenticator〉外掛本地化為台灣繁體中文版](https://translate.wordpress.org/projects/wp-plugins/usama-simple-2fa-authenticator)

### 對開發相關資訊感興趣？

任何人均可[瀏覽程式碼](https://plugins.trac.wordpress.org/browser/usama-simple-2fa-authenticator/)、
查看 [SVN 存放庫](https://plugins.svn.wordpress.org/usama-simple-2fa-authenticator/)，
或透過 [RSS](https://plugins.trac.wordpress.org/log/usama-simple-2fa-authenticator/?limit=100&mode=stop_on_copy&format=rss)
訂閱[開發記錄](https://plugins.trac.wordpress.org/log/usama-simple-2fa-authenticator/)。

## 變更記錄

#### 1.0.0

Initial public release.

Added post-login 2FA verification screen.

Added user-specific admin menu for 2FA setup.

Implemented QR code and manual key setup.

Implemented backup code generation and verification.

## 中繼資料

 *  版本 **1.0.0**
 *  最後更新 **6 個月前**
 *  啟用安裝數 **少於 10 次**
 *  WordPress 版本需求 ** 5.0 或更新版本 **
 *  已測試相容的 WordPress 版本 **6.9.4**
 *  PHP 版本需求 ** 7.0 或更新版本 **
 *  語言
 * [English (US)](https://wordpress.org/plugins/usama-simple-2fa-authenticator/)
 * 標籤:
 * [2FA](https://tw.wordpress.org/plugins/tags/2fa/)[authentication](https://tw.wordpress.org/plugins/tags/authentication/)
   [login](https://tw.wordpress.org/plugins/tags/login/)[security](https://tw.wordpress.org/plugins/tags/security/)
   [two factor](https://tw.wordpress.org/plugins/tags/two-factor/)
 *  [進階檢視](https://tw.wordpress.org/plugins/usama-simple-2fa-authenticator/advanced/)

## 評分

這個項目尚無任何評論記錄。

[Your review](https://wordpress.org/support/plugin/usama-simple-2fa-authenticator/reviews/#new-post)

[查看全部使用者評論](https://wordpress.org/support/plugin/usama-simple-2fa-authenticator/reviews/)

## 參與者

 *   [ usamashahadat ](https://profiles.wordpress.org/usamashahadat/)

## 技術支援

使用者可在技術支援論壇提出意見反應或使用問題。

 [檢視技術支援論壇](https://wordpress.org/support/plugin/usama-simple-2fa-authenticator/)